FAQs

How do I know if this belt fits my turntable?

Check your turntable's service manual for belt specifications or measure the length of your current belt to compare with the provided dimensions of 0.40cm x 0.40cm x 6.10cm.

Does this belt work on direct-drive turntables?

No, this belt is specifically designed for belt-driven turntables and cannot be used on direct-drive units.

How often should I replace my turntable belt?

It is recommended to replace the belt every 2 to 3 years, or sooner if you notice speed inconsistency or startup issues.

Can I use lubricants on the drive belt?

No, never use lubricants on the belt or the motor pulley as this will cause the belt to slip.

What if the belt seems too tight during installation?

Ensure you are using the correct path for your turntable model; if it is still too tight, double-check your turntable's requirements as it may require a different size.

Troubleshooting

Turntable platter does not spin

Ensure the belt is properly seated on both the motor pulley and the inner rim of the platter without any twists.

Playback pitch sounds wobbly

Clean the motor pulley and the inner platter rim with isopropyl alcohol to remove accumulated debris or rubber residue.

Belt keeps slipping off

Verify that the platter is level and that the motor pulley is not bent or loose.

Setup, Compatibility & Care

To install, remove the turntable mat and the platter to access the motor spindle and the inner rim of the platter. Carefully loop the new belt around the motor pulley and stretch it around the inner rim of the platter, ensuring there are no twists in the rubber. For care, avoid touching the belt with oily or dirty fingers, as oils can degrade the rubber over time. If the belt slips after installation, clean the motor pulley and the platter rim with high-percentage isopropyl alcohol to improve grip. Always check your turntable's service manual to confirm if the 0.40cm x 0.40cm x 6.10cm dimensions are compatible with your specific make and model.
